Deutschlandsberg is the gateway to western Styria's Schilcher wine country, producing a tart, dry blush wine from the Blauer Wildbacher grape that grows almost nowhere else in the world. Buschenschanken (farm wine taverns where producers sell wine direct from the property) in the surrounding hills are the primary reason for food and wine travelers to come. The medieval Burg Deutschlandsberg above the town has been modernized into an exhibition space. The Koralpe ridge behind the town opens hiking trails into quiet western Styrian mountain terrain. About 1 hour from Graz by car.
